About This Home

Positioned on one of the most desirable Royal Palm-lined streets just off El Dorado Pkwy W, this tile-roof residence offers space, privacy, and long-term upside in Southwest Cape Coral. Surrounded by Gulf-access homes, you enjoy the neighborhood prestige without the premium price. The open-concept design features high ceilings with tray details, neutral tile flooring in main areas, laminate in the spacious primary suite, and a large granite kitchen with extended breakfast bar overlooking the living and dining areas. Sliding doors lead to a covered lanai and an oversized backyard with plenty of room to design your future pool oasis. The primary suite is oversized and privately positioned, featuring dual vanities and a soaking tub designed for comfort. Concrete block construction, irrigation system, mature landscaping, and no HOA. Minutes from Cape Harbour, waterfront dining, and biking paths. A smart lifestyle purchase in a high-demand pocket of the city.
